591 TELEGRAPH CANYON RD # 451 CHULA VISTA, CA 91910 Get Directions
591 TELEGRAPH CANYON RD # 451 CHULA VISTA, CA 91910 Get Directions
Frogland Paint & Decor, Inc. was founded in 2011. Frogland Paint & Decor, Inc. specializes in Paints.
© Dun & Bradstreet, Inc. 2025.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.